也许你一直有疑问我们再笔记本中安装了VMware centos虚拟机,还需要自己掏钱买阿里云的ecs(1M带宽+2g内存+40g硬盘+突发共享cpu=最垃圾的配置,一年不到100)吗

答案:虚拟机肯定是不能取代ecs的,同样ecs也不能取代我们笔记本里虚拟机一个道理,

原因:
1.当调试网络通信时,虚拟机经常出现丢包(死循环发送udp),同样程序放在阿里云上的ecs没这个问题,如果仅凭在虚拟机上测试会干扰我们对程序实际运行结果的判断

2.我们在研究网络协议时,由于数据包不走网卡,有时候会干扰我们的协议的学习,再比如traceroute这个命令,如果你有云主机的话就可以抓包抓的很清晰,因为要真实的跳几个路由,本地的话这方面就差点

3.你开发个小型网站,其实都可以挂上去,再备案个域名,再配置下安全策略,可以模拟整个项目上线流程,如果你的网站有漏洞,可以看到阿里云提示你遭到各种攻击,和你的网站有各种漏洞

4.如果你开发个开源项目,比如区块链或者p2p网络通信或者分布式系统 要在代码里写死几个外网地址(一般叫做种子),是不是你得有个外网的主机

5.开发微信公众号,微信小程序,如果有自己云服务器和域名通过ssh反向隧道就可以实现访问线上的页面在本地环境下打开发调试(主要指调试后台接口如自己的业务和后台调用微信的),不用每次打包到服务器上看日志这样的繁琐的调试

6.如果你有云主机,利用云主机的公共IP再配合一些免费的内网穿透的软件可以实现你再公司直接远程桌面或者ssh你家里的主机,类似于向日葵的功能

本地VMware虚拟机能否取代阿里云主机相关推荐

  1. docker学习(三):docker镜像分层原理及本地镜像推送到阿里云或私服

    文章目录 前言 docker镜像分层加载原理 docker镜像commit操作产生新镜像 本地镜像发布到阿里云 将本地镜像推送到私有库 前言 大家好,这是我学习docker系列的笔记文章,目标是掌握d ...

  2. 本地Windows远程桌面连接阿里云Ubuntu服务器

    本地Windows远程桌面连接阿里云Ubuntu 16.04服务器: 1.目的:希望通过本地的Windows远程桌面连接到阿里云的Ubuntu服务器,通过远程桌面图形界面的方式操作服务器. 2.条件: ...

  3. 本地Windows远程桌面连接阿里云Ubuntu 16.04服务器:

    本地Windows远程桌面连接阿里云Ubuntu 16.04服务器: 1.目的:希望通过本地的Windows远程桌面连接到阿里云的Ubuntu服务器,通过远程桌面图形界面的方式操作服务器. 2.条件: ...

  4. 阿里云主机安装Memcached扩展优化WordPress

    2019独角兽企业重金招聘Python工程师标准>>> 前言 最近发现阿里云主机在使用中,并发访问量稍大,页面加载速度就很慢.于是学习了一些服务器优化的文章,决定安装Memcache ...

  5. Esp8266进阶之路12 图文并茂学习阿里云主机搭建8266MQTT服务器,实现移动网络远程控制一盏灯!

    本系列博客学习由非官方人员 半颗心脏 潜心所力所写,仅仅做个人技术交流分享,不做任何商业用途.如有不对之处,请留言,本人及时更改. 1. Esp8266之 搭建开发环境,开始一个"hello ...

  6. 阿里云怎样操作mysql数据库_阿里云主机如何操作mysql数据库

    阿里云主机如何操作mysql数据库,阿里云上传mysql数据库. 在阿里云ecs云服务器上部署数据库后,在平常的操作中可能会遇到些问题,可以先做个大致的了解: 如果您想看更多的在ecs上的数据库的相关 ...

  7. 阿里云主机搭建网站,并使外网可访问到

    一.在阿里云主机搭建网站 1.连接上阿里云主机,在里面操作:(在本地的电脑使用远程桌面连接即可,输入公网IP和用户密码进行连接) 下载phpstudy(一个类似WEB服务器的软件工具,搭建服务器环境) ...

  8. 阿里云主机ECS部署项目报:ERROR: cant resolve localhost address

    一.我在阿里云买了个云主机ECS,在上面部署了一个Redis,并开启了远程连接,我在本地,通过IP+端口+用户名+密码,远程连接到Redis是一点问题都没有的. 二.现在我将项目部署到阿里云主机上去了 ...

  9. VMware虚拟机网络连接设置——仅主机模式(Windows版)

    VMware虚拟机网络连接设置--仅主机模式(Windows版) 前言 各位看官,小二已多次测试教程的实用性及准确性:请按目录顺序放心食用. 一.设置VMware的虚拟网络 1.1.打开虚拟网络编辑器 ...

最新文章

  1. Linux安装mysql,一步到位!
  2. vue @click 绑定多个方法 执行顺序_Vue干货,学完这些就够用了
  3. 过滤某一个时间段的日志----sed
  4. [AGC001 D]Arrays and Palindrome
  5. Python3成员运算符(List元素是否存在)
  6. 移动设备和SharePoint 2013 - 第5部分:自定义应用
  7. 3.1Guessing Game
  8. 扫地机自动回充揭秘 之开启篇
  9. .net Entity Framework初识1
  10. 启动Delphi2010就出现‘displayNotification: 堆栈溢出’
  11. 手机端获取用户详细地理位置(高德地图API)
  12. 【生活篇】微信运动刷步,高达98000!微信运动计步作弊教程!
  13. 启动监听时的XDB、XPT和PLSExtProc服务的介绍
  14. 简单猜年龄游戏Python代码
  15. 如何将Scratch作品转换成HTML或者应用程序
  16. 【JS】JS 缓存数据的方法
  17. [ 工具 ] ___ VT : VMware Tools
  18. Linux下打开chm文件
  19. NOIP 2004 合唱队形
  20. UERANSIM的使用

热门文章

  1. 2.2 使用ARDUINO控制MC20发短信
  2. 如何去掉手机号中的空格或“-”
  3. 网站与APP中的版式设计、色彩搭配和创意思维-CSDN就业班-专题视频课程
  4. 简单易上手|纯前端导出excel + 常用样式的修改(vue + xlsx + xlsx-style)
  5. 域名如何绑定html页面,centos如何绑定域名?
  6. 模糊PID基本原理及matlab仿真实现(新手!新手!新手!)
  7. 二十、SQL 数据分析基础与进阶(一)
  8. 没学过美术,缺乏绘画基础,能学会游戏3D建模吗?3D建模与绘画美术的联系
  9. DAY DAY UP 2
  10. 新手入门之字符串倒序输出